New post-Voice music out includes singles from Kat Robichaud, Madeline Consoer and Jonathan Hutcherson.

Here’s a bit about each of those releases.

The links take you to the songs on Apple Music.

* Kat Robichaud from Season 5 celebrates with friends in her new single, “Charade.” Writes Kat: “It’s heavily influenced by ‘Sgt. Pepper’s Lonely Hearts Club Band’ and it’s a love letter to theater and live entertainment coming back. Thanks to my super amazing Patreon members, I was able to record this song this past year, and it definitely helped keep me sane while the stage was dark.” There’s a music video you can check out below. And Kat is packaging “Charade” with five other singles she’s released since 2018 as a six-song EP.

* Madeline Consoer from Season 19 dropped “Here I Go” last week. It’s just her second release since appearing on the show, but Madeline says her musical output will be on the upswing. “‘Here I Go’ is about more than just falling in love,” she writes. “It’s about doing things your scared to do. It’s about trusting that, no matter what, even if the outcome isn’t favorable, you do it anyway … because why have any regrets of not doing something? Why look back on your life and WISH you’d have taken that leap?”

* Jonathan Hutcherson from Season 10 released “Young,” his first single since 2018 on Friday. And he has more music coming in the form of a five-song, self-title debut EP that will be out in late August. “I put my heart and soul into this project and I’m pumped to finally get it to you,” writes Jonathan, who was just 16 when he appeared on The Voice.
